They changed this so that people would stop only running CoF P1. Level 80 mobs drop about 1s not all the time but it’s part of the loot roll. This might not seem like much but when you doing something like Mel temple (where your killing 100s of mobs) it adds up.
Gold find works with this so using omnom or raspberry bars during these events is also worth it.

Dungeon bosses used to drop 10 silver each which could be improved with nourishment and high end banner bonuses up to 50% (omnomberry bar and guild gold/mf banner) for a total of 15 silver.

This is the main reason CoF p1 repeatability was the go-to farm back in those days. To counter this, Anet removed the on-kill silver drops and implemented champion bags instead. Since then, they’ve further reduced dungeon farming by making the diminishing return on dungeon rewards account bound rather than per character, as well as limiting the availability of chest loot to once per path per day.

But to answer your question, no mobs in the game drop a significant amount of coin (typically 1-2 silver randomly from level 80 monsters), so gold find is not nearly as useful a bonus.
